**Q: GraphTrellis won't render the dependency graph after a cache wipe — what do I do?**

A: This usually means the visualizer lost its edge index. Rebuild it with the reindex job on the Larkfield runner; expect roughly ten minutes. Do not restart the renderer mid-rebuild, as partial indexes corrupt the layout cache. If the rebuild job asks you to unlock the index archive, supply the recovery passphrase that follows.

strongbox words: oliael-gilax-lamael

## Authentication

Flagpath uses bearer auth for every rollout API call — no exceptions, even reads. Tokens are scoped per environment, so a staging token can't flip prod flags (we learned that one the hard way). For your review, we've provisioned a read-only reviewer credential. Here's the key you'll want for the audit environment.

API key for yagag-fawif: zpat4_Gful

### Runbook: InkMill Markdown Pipeline — Renderer Stall

If rendered previews stop updating, first check the InkMill worker queue depth; a stall above five minutes means the sanitizer stage is wedged. Drain the queue with `inkmill drain --safe`, then restart workers one at a time to preserve cache warmth. Record the restart in the incident log, and include the build token printed below.

trace token, bawig-yageg: htk6_3563df

Subject: Hiring Freeze — Coastal Division

Executive team, branch managers: effective Monday, all hiring in the Coastal Division at Renner Goods is frozen. Open requisitions are cancelled; backfills need my sign-off. Contractor extensions capped at 60 days. Duration: at least one quarter. The business rationale is set out in the note below.

confidential, kahog-bawif: The northern region missed its Pramir quota by 20.0 percent last quarter. Casaxek Freight plans to lower the Fraion list price by 41.5 percent in December. The finance team signed off on a budget of $236.4 million for Project Druius. The renewal with Fenysix Partners closes at $91.3 million a year, 2.1 percent below the last contract.

## Changed defaults

Heads up: the Ledgerline tax-rate lookup cache now defaults to a 15-minute TTL instead of 24 hours. Turns out rates in the Veldt County sandbox were going stale mid-demo, which was embarrassing. Eviction is now LRU rather than FIFO, and the cache warms on boot. If you're reviewing, check that nothing hardcodes the old TTL. The new defaults land as follows.

deployment values, bajop-taweg:
holwyn:
  log_level: debug
  metrics_host: metrics.holwyn.zemvarsys.internal
  pool_size: 32